Formaldehyde Regulation Comparative
There are some formaldehyde emission regulations in the world.
Here is the comparative chart of formaldehyde standard that are used in the world commonly.
JAPAN standard | EU standard | USA Standard | |
JIS A 1460 : Desiccator Method | EN 120 : Perforator Method | EN717-1: Chamber Method | ASTM D 6007-02 (small chamber) ASTM E1333 (large chamber) |
F4 Under 0.3 ~ 0.4mg/L | Super E0 (Equality F4) 1.5mg/100g | E1 ≦0.124mg/㎥ | Hardwood plywood = 0.05 ppm |
F3 Under 0.5 ~ 0.7mg/L | E0 (Equality F3) 2.5mg/100g | Particleboard = 0.09 ppm | |
F2 Under 1.5 ~ 2.1mg/L | E1 (Equality F2) 8mg/100g ≦ | E2 >0.124mg/㎥ | MDF = 0.11 ppm |
F1 Under 5.0mg/L ~ 7.0mg/L | E2 (Equality F1) 8~30mg/100g | Thin MDF = 0.13 ppm |
As you can see, the Japanese standard is the strictest in the world.
However, other countries tend to make the regulation more stringent same as Japan.
